Output d8e284c88a6d39babb2d164f031f3e665ebdcc6259b5450e0d34f0f86b45f52b:0

value
129761121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da0e78cccbb7f0eadf2d02f657a7d68d3ebcfdf6 OP_EQUAL
address
3MZzZtMiGRXD2i16QdJMpC4M8NShoALxW8
transaction
d8e284c88a6d39babb2d164f031f3e665ebdcc6259b5450e0d34f0f86b45f52b
spent
true